About

Old Cathcart Parish Church and Churchyard, Carmunnock Road, Glasgow is a category B listed building-listed church in scotland-central, United Kingdom, registered on the Historic Environment Scotland register (entry LB33719). Listed status protects buildings and structures of special architectural or historic interest. See the linked Wikipedia article for further details.
